I think there are quite a few written in C++.  

AFAIK, you only need to take care about how you declare the setup function.
There may be other C++ -> C issues that I don't know about.  But, in my
externals, this one issue is the only thing I can recall.

For example, the helloworld c code here:

http://pdstatic.iem.at/externals-HOWTO/node3.html#SECTION00036000000000000000

in C:
	void helloworld_setup(void) 


in C++:
	extern "C" void helloworld_setup(void)
